Definition & Etymology

Full Definition

Malkiram, an Israelite

Derivation

from H4428 (מֶלֶךְ) and H7311 (רוּם); king of a high one (i.e. of exaltation);H4428 (melek)H7311 (rûwm)

KJV Translation Breakdown

This Hebrew word is translated as the following in the King James Version:

Malchiram
